This is the place to go if you're birding in Mitu. Monica (the manager) takes great care of her customers, organizing early breaksfasts and taking lunches to wherever you're in the field. I was really surprised and grateful to get my breaksfasts at 4 am (to go) and having my lunch personally delivered by Monica in the middle of the jungle, 40min-1hr away from Mitu. When I asked her for a specific type of beer she sent someone to various stores until they got it (I could've settle for less) and she also got some souvenirs for us as we were unable to visit any stores after long days in the field. Mónica is always looking to treat her customers better and really goes the extra mile!
